No-Egg Rice Pudding
-------- ------------ --------------------------------
1 cup rice -- uncooked
2 1/2 cups milk (soy, rice, or almond milks will work)
2/3 cup granulated sugar
1/2 cup golden seedless raisins (or the regular dark ones, or any
dried fruit you have on hand)
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on nutmeg
1/2 lemon rind -- slivered (I save citrus rinds in the freezer)
1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
1/2 cup heavy cream or half-and-half -- chilled (I almost never use this, just a little more milk, so milk substitutes will also work fine)
Place all the ingredients except the cream in the crockpot and
stir once. Cover and cook on Low for 4 to 6 hours. Serve lukewarm
with chilled heavy cream or half-and- half. Makes 8 to 10 servings.
Having a timer on the crockpot would be prime. Otherwise, put the ingredients in the crockpot and set your alarm clock. Get up 4-6 hours before you want breakfast and turn it on low. Go back to bed.
